Northville lost against the Braves by 3 points 52-49. The Braves built upon their solid second half play as they led at the end of the third frame and at the closing tick of the clock.

Northville held a slim 2-point margin at the commencement of quarter two.

The contest was a toss up as the teams went to the first half recess with Fonda out in front.
Fonda performed well in the second quarter turning a 2-point first quarter deficit into a 4-point halftime advantage.

The Braves maximized their play in the third quarter and outscored Northville by 5 points.

Northville clawed back in the final quarter but time was clearly a factor.


Elinor Slezak guided the Braves with 17 points. Emma Crahan racked up 12 points. Kieonna Christmas knocked down 8 points. Madeline Mott dropped 7 points.

Abriel Monroe was a catalyst for the Falcons with 32 points. Hannah Hoffman chipped in 12 points.
Northville produced 7 trey balls.
Abriel Monroe made 3 three-pointers. Hannah Hoffman added 3.
The Falcons shot outstanding from the free throw line as they showed out at 100%, 10 of 10.
